On June 22, Gorillaz released a new song, Cracker Island. As always happens, people started immediately to analyze the lyrics, trying to understand how the hidden story of the band was progressing. As many know, Gorillaz is a fantasy band made of 4 characters, 2D, Murdoc, Noodle, and Russel, with a long and complex series of events (tracked carefully on their fandom page). Cracker Island: the lyrics and their meaning

Cracker Island is a mysterious place introduced by 2-D in the song. On this island, an ancient cult was born, and 2-D is now a member of it. Previously, Gorillaz referred to it as The Last Cult and even invited fans to join it on this website. The song describes what the cult means for him, the price to pay, and the benefits.

The lyrics are highly symbolic, so we are supposed to find the hints distributed on the lines.

On Cracker Island it was born
To the collective of the dawn
They were planting seeds at night
To grow a made-up paradise
Where the truth was auto-tuned

The lines above are the beginning of the song. What was born on Cracker Island is the cult, which will come later in the track. There is an ancient community that created the cult “to grow a made-up paradise.” The world promised by the cult is not purely natural: the song talks about a made-up paradise, and it uses the autotune metaphor (a tool that digitally stabilizes the voice in music production, often turning the human voice into a robotic one). That makes us think that we are talking about an artificial paradise.

2-D paid with his soul to enter the cult. And the cult will deliver a new world to him. What does this world look like? We can find some more hints in the following lines.

From these lines, we understand that we don’t know how this new world will look. 2-D refers to this new world always in the future, so it has not arrived yet, although he already gave up his soul for it. We will have to wait for more Gorillaz songs to know how the story will evolve. There could be a new album coming after the last one released in 2020, and maybe the title is just “The Last Cult.” We will probably know more about it in the upcoming days.

Is there a symbolic, hidden meaning behind Cracker Island lyrics? Well, it could be. A new world is coming, the cult promises a bright future made of artificial changes, and all this could connect with what is happening to the world lately, to how life has changed in a direction that we didn’t expressively choose. We will wait for more inputs from Gorillaz to understand if there could be some connection between the new part of the story and the events of the real world.
